Most online florists are not actually online florists. They are a service which connects local buyers with local florists. So while you order the flowers online the flowers are often delivered by a local florist. However Proflorists.com offers free delivery on weekdays.
The delivery charge varies significantly between different florists. Typical delivery and service charges for next day services range from $ 7 to $ 25.

FTD stands for Florists Transworld Delivery, which was founded in 1910. FTD delivers throughout Canada and the United States with more than 16,000 retail florists.
